Definition
OFNP stands for Optical Fiber Non-conductive Plenum. Plenum(OFNP) fiber cable is a cable containing only glass fiber with no copper conductive elements. It is a highest level which complies with the UL(Underwriters Laboratories) fire safety test. This kind of fiber cables contains very few fire barriers by being coated in flame-retardant, low smoke materials. Compared to the plastic cables, they will not burn or give off toxic fumes and black smoke. Nowadays, the fire department of many countries, especially the developed countries require their people to use the OFNP fiber cables in the plenum space.
